Product details

Overview

25LC640A-M/SN from Microchip Technology is a 64 Kbit (8192 × 8) SPI Serial EEPROM with extended temperature range (−55°C to +125°C), 2.5–5.5V supply, 32-byte page write capability, and hardware write protection via WP pin and STATUS register. It operates in industrial control systems requiring nonvolatile parameter storage under thermal stress.

For engineers reviewing the 25LC640A-M/SN datasheet, 25LC640A-M/SN pinout, 25LC640A-M/SN application, or 25LC640A-M/SN equivalent, key selection criteria include guaranteed operation at 125°C ambient, 1 million erase/write cycles, 5 ms max internal write time, SPI Mode 0/0 and Mode 1/1 compatibility, and block-level write protection for firmware configuration data.

Technical Context

The 25LC640A-M/SN implements a dedicated SPI interface with separate SI (data-in) and SO (data-out) lines, supporting clock frequencies up to 10 MHz at VCC ≥ 4.5V and 5 MHz at 2.5V ≤ VCC < 4.5V. Its HOLD pin enables mid-sequence suspension without reset, preserving state during host interrupt servicing.

It uses an internal high-voltage generator for EEPROM programming and features a write-enable latch (WEL) that must be set via WREN instruction before any WRITE or WRSR command. The STATUS register provides real-time WIP flag visibility and nonvolatile BP0/BP1 bits controlling 0%, 25%, 50%, or 100% array protection.

Key Specifications

Parameter Value and Actual Design Meaning
Memory Size64 Kbit (8192 × 8-bit organization), sufficient for storing calibration tables or device configuration in space-constrained embedded nodes
InterfaceSPI-compatible serial bus (Mode 0,0 and Mode 1,1), requiring only CS, SCK, SI, SO, WP, HOLD - no I²C pull-up or arbitration logic needed
Write SpeedMax 5 ms internal write cycle time per page or byte, enabling deterministic firmware update latency in safety-critical logging
Endurance & Retention1,000,000 erase/write cycles and >200 years data retention, validated for long-life industrial deployments without refresh
Supply Range2.5V to 5.5V operation, compatible with both 3.3V and 5V microcontroller I/O domains without level shifting
Temperature RangeExtended grade (−55°C to +125°C), qualified for under-hood automotive sensors or downhole oilfield electronics
ESD Protection≥4000V HBM on all pins, reducing need for external transient suppression in factory-floor or field-deployed equipment

Pinout & Package

8-lead SOIC (SN package, 3.90 mm body width), RoHS-compliant, surface-mountable with standard reflow profile.

Pin/Terminal Circuit Role Design Meaning
CS (Pin 1)Chip Select InputActive-low enable; forces SO into high-impedance when high, allowing multi-device SPI bus sharing
SO (Pin 2)Serial Data OutputDrives read data on falling edge of SCK; tri-states automatically during HOLD or CS high
WP (Pin 3)Hardware Write-Protect InputWhen low + WPEN bit = 1, blocks STATUS register writes - critical for locking boot configuration
VSS (Pin 4)Ground ReferencePrimary return path for all digital and internal HV programming currents; requires low-impedance PCB connection
SI (Pin 5)Serial Data InputLatches instructions, addresses, and write data on rising edge of SCK; supports daisy-chained SPI topologies
SCK (Pin 6)Serial Clock InputMaster-generated clock synchronizing all SPI transactions; timing parameters defined per VCC voltage tier
HOLD (Pin 7)Communication Pause ControlPulled low during SCK low to suspend ongoing read/write without losing address pointer or internal state
VCC (Pin 8)Power Supply2.5–5.5V input powering logic and internal charge pump; decoupling capacitor required within 10 mm

Key Features

Feature Design Value
Page Write Buffer32-byte buffer enables burst writes within one physical page (0000h–001Fh, 0020h–003Fh, etc.), reducing SPI transaction overhead by 32× vs. byte-write
Block Write ProtectionBP0/BP1 bits configure protection for none, upper 1/4 (1800h–1FFFh), upper 1/2 (1000h–1FFFh), or full array (0000h–1FFFh)
Power-On Write DisableWrite enable latch resets at power-up, preventing spurious writes during brown-out or cold-start sequences
Hold FunctionalityHOLD pin suspends active SPI transfers mid-byte without resetting internal address counter - essential for real-time interrupt handling
Low Standby Current1 μA at 85°C and 5.5V, enabling battery-backed operation in always-on monitoring devices for >10 years

Applications

Industrial Sensor Calibration Storage Automotive ECU Configuration Backup

Use Scenario: Storing temperature-compensated offset/gain coefficients for pressure transducers operating in −40°C to +125°C engine bays.

IC Role / Device Role / Timing Role: Nonvolatile configuration memory interfaced directly to PIC MCU's SPI port; accessed during power-up initialization and periodic recalibration.

Use Value: Extended temperature rating ensures valid data retention and read reliability across full automotive thermal profile without derating.

Use Scenario: Holding adaptive learning values (e.g., idle air control trim) that persist across ignition cycles in Tier 1 powertrain modules.

IC Role / Device Role / Timing Role: SPI EEPROM providing fast, deterministic write completion (≤5 ms) for time-critical adaptation updates during vehicle shutdown sequence.

Use Value: 1M endurance supports >10 years of daily adaptation cycles in 15-year vehicle service life without wear-out risk.

Medical Device Parameter Archiving Smart Grid Meter Firmware Settings

Use Scenario: Securing user-adjusted therapy parameters (e.g., infusion rate limits) in portable insulin pumps with tamper-resistant storage requirements.

IC Role / Device Role / Timing Role: Hardware-protected memory using WP pin + WPEN bit to prevent unauthorized modification of safety-critical settings.

Use Value: Dual-layer write protection (pin + STATUS register) meets IEC 62304 Class C software safety requirements for medical firmware.

Use Scenario: Storing utility-specific tariff schedules, communication keys, and metering calibration constants in ANSI C12.22-compliant smart electricity meters.

IC Role / Device Role / Timing Role: High-reliability SPI EEPROM with >200-year data retention, deployed in sealed outdoor enclosures with no maintenance access.

Use Value: Guaranteed data integrity over 20+ year field deployment eliminates need for periodic manual verification or remote refresh protocols.

Equivalent & Alternatives

The following parts are listed as comparable options for similar SPI Serial EEPROM applications.

Alternative Part Technical Difference Application Difference Selection Advice
AT25DF041A-MAU-T4 Mbit density, quad SPI interface, 3.0–3.6V only, no HOLD pin, 100k enduranceHigher density but narrower voltage range and lower endurance; lacks HOLD for interrupt-safe operationChoose only if quad SPI bandwidth and 4 Mbit capacity outweigh loss of HOLD and reduced write-cycle lifetime
BR25H640FJ-WE264 Kbit, 1.7–5.5V, built-in error correction (ECC), 3 ms write time, 8-lead TSSOPWider VCC range and ECC improve robustness in noisy industrial environments; TSSOP footprint differs from SOICSelect when system-level reliability requires ECC for bit-flip immunity or supply can dip below 2.5V during brown-out

Compared with AT25DF041A-MAU-T and BR25H640FJ-WE2, the 25LC640A-M/SN delivers optimal balance of extended temperature support, deterministic 5 ms write timing, HOLD functionality for real-time systems, and proven 1M-cycle endurance - making it preferred for thermally demanding, interrupt-driven embedded control.

FAQ

What is the maximum clock frequency supported by the 25LC640A-M/SN?

The 25LC640A-M/SN supports up to 10 MHz SPI clock frequency when VCC is 4.5V–5.5V, and up to 5 MHz when VCC is 2.5V–4.5V. These limits are defined in Table 1-2 AC Characteristics and ensure setup/hold timing margins across the full −55°C to +125°C operating range. Exceeding these frequencies risks data corruption during read or write operations.

Does the 25LC640A-M/SN require external components for basic operation?

The 25LC640A-M/SN requires only a 0.1 µF ceramic decoupling capacitor between VCC and VSS, placed within 10 mm of the package. No external pull-up resistors are needed on SI, SO, or SCK since all outputs are actively driven and inputs have internal thresholds. WP and HOLD may be tied high via 10 kΩ if unused, but direct connection to VCC or GND is acceptable per application needs.

How does the HOLD function work in the 25LC640A-M/SN during an active SPI transfer?

In the 25LC640A-M/SN, pulling HOLD low while SCK is low pauses all SPI communication mid-transfer. SI, SCK, and SO enter high-impedance states, and the internal address pointer and instruction state are preserved. When HOLD is returned high while SCK remains low, the device resumes exactly where it left off - enabling host microcontrollers to service higher-priority interrupts without reinitializing the transaction.

Can the 25LC640A-M/SN be used with 3.3V-only microcontrollers?

Yes, the 25LC640A-M/SN operates fully within 2.5V–5.5V, making it compatible with 3.3V microcontrollers. Its VIH1 threshold is 0.7×VCC (min 2.31V at 3.3V), and VOL is ≤0.4V at IOL = 2.1 mA - satisfying standard 3.3V CMOS logic levels. No level-shifting circuitry is required when interfacing with 3.3V SPI masters.

What happens to the write enable latch after a successful write operation in the 25LC640A-M/SN?

After a successful WRITE, WRSR, or WRDI instruction, the write enable latch (WEL bit) in the 25LC640A-M/SN is automatically reset to '0'. This prevents unintended subsequent writes unless WREN is explicitly reissued. Power-up also resets WEL, ensuring the device defaults to write-disabled state - a critical safety feature for preventing corruption during power transitions.
